RAD ASMi-52L/E1/4W E1 4-Wire SHDSL Modem / Multiplexer

The ASMi-52L/E1/4W is a compact SHDSL modem designed to transport structured or unstructured E1 traffic over two copper pairs using 4-wire SHDSL transmission. It enables higher throughput and extended reach compared to 2-wire models, making it suitable for defence networks, utilities, transport infrastructure, industrial sites and campus environments.

By utilising dual-pair SHDSL technology, the unit delivers improved symmetrical bandwidth while maintaining stable E1 clock integrity. It supports full E1 (2.048 Mbps) transmission and provides flexible timing options for applications that depend on reliable synchronisation.

This model is ideal where additional copper pairs are available and enhanced performance is required without deploying fibre infrastructure.

Key Capabilities

  • E1 interface (G.703 / G.704 compliant)

  • 4-wire SHDSL transmission (two copper pairs)

  • Higher symmetrical bandwidth compared to 2-wire variants

  • Structured and unstructured E1 support

  • Configurable clock modes (internal, loop, or recovered)

  • Local and remote loopback diagnostics

  • Compact standalone deployment

Technical Specifications – ASMi-52L/E1/4W

  • Application: E1 extension over copper using SHDSL

  • WAN Interface: 4-wire SHDSL (two copper pairs)

  • Line Technology: ITU-T G.991.2 (SHDSL)

  • Maximum Line Rate: Up to 4.6 Mbps symmetrical (line dependent)

  • E1 Interface: G.703 / G.704 compliant

  • E1 Framing: Structured and unstructured modes

  • Line Coding (E1): HDB3

  • Clock Options: Internal, recovered, or loop timing

  • Diagnostics: Local and remote loopback testing

  • Indicators: Power, SHDSL link status, E1 activity

  • Operation Mode: Point-to-point deployment

  • Copper Requirement: Two 2-wire pairs (4 wires total)

  • Form Factor: Compact standalone unit

  • Power Supply: External AC power adapter

  • Operating Environment: Designed for enterprise, utility and defence applications
